Alert: Patient Notice

The surgeries operate a total triage model which means that all requests for an appointment will be assessed by our triage team. Once the request has been triaged we will contact you with the outcome, this may be an appointment with a clinician or it may be for further tests, information or signposting to a local service.

111 is the NHS non-emergency number. It’s fast, easy and free. Call 111 and speak to a highly trained adviser, supported by healthcare professionals. They will ask you a series of questions to assess your symptoms and immediately direct you to the best medical care for you.

NHS 111 is available 24 hours a day, 365 days a year. Calls are free from landlines and mobile phones.

In case of a life-threatening emergency, please dial 999.
